Entertainment, : Chris Brown would’ve been today’s Michael Jackson – Fat Joe

 


Legendary American rapper Fat Joe has said that Chris Brown would have been on the same level as the late “King of Pop,” Michael Jackson, if he never got into a controversy with his then-girlfriend Rihanna in the early days of his career.

Speaking in a recent episode of his ‘The Biggest Fat Joe’ podcast, the hip-hop legend described Chris Brown as the most talented singer, hitmaker and performer of this generation.

Fat Joe said: “If Chris Brown never got into the controversy with Rihanna, we would be calling him Michael Jackson right now. He’s the most talented singer, artist, performer and hitmaker of our time. There’s nobody even close to Chris Brown.

 And it’s time we move past it [his controversy with Rihanna]. It has been over 20 years and there is no more similar incident against him. What I’m trying to say is that it’s a shame that we’re lying and we’re not giving it up to the King of R&B.”

recalls that Chris Brown got blacklisted by many music fans, especially in the Western world, in 2009 after his then-girlfriend Rihanna accused him of physically assaulting her.

Skateboarding at 2024 Paris Olympics: How it works, Team USA stars, what else to know

                                 Skateboarding Olympics When did skateboarding become an Olympic sport? Skateboarding made its Olympic debut at the Tokyo Games in 2021. Hardcore skaters groused that the sport was going mainstream, and the IOC fretted over liability from injuries. But in the end, skateboarding proved to be a gnarly success. How does Olympic skateboarding work? There are two competitions – street and park. In street, the skateboarders perform tricks on a street-like course that includes stairs and handrails. They get two, 45-second runs and perform five tricks. The final score is the combined points from the best run and best two tricks. Entertainment : US election , Wrestler Hulk Hogan declares support for Trump

       Legendary WWE wrestler and actor Hulk Hogan has openly declared support for Donald Trump ahead of the United States presidential election. Trump is the presidential candidate of the Republican Party in the November 2024 election. Appearing at the Republican National Convention on Thursday night, Hogan tore off his shirt on stage to declare support for Trump. Hogan called Trump a “gladiator” before ripping off his shirt to reveal a red Trump Vance muscle shirt. “You know guys, I have known Donald Trump for more than 35 years. He is going to win in November and we are all going to be champions again when he wins. They have thrown everything at Trump, and he is still standing and kicking their butts,” he said.  recalls that Hogan, who was inducted into the WWE Hall of Fame in 2005, said in 2015 that he wanted to be Trump’s running mate.
